Package gaiasky.data.octreegen.generator
Interface IAggregationAlgorithm
- All Known Implementing Classes:
BrightestStars
,BrightestStarsSimple
public interface IAggregationAlgorithm
Interface to be implemented by all algorithms that create a group of virtual
particles for an octant.

Method Details
-
sample
Creates the sub-sample from the given input stars. All these stars should be in the box defined by the center and the sizes.- Parameters:
inputStars
- The actual stars that are inside the octant.octant
- The octant that characterizes the box with its center, size and depth well set.percentage
- The percentage of objects to be included in the octant.- Returns:
- True if we are in a leaf.
